Grandir UK is seeking caring and enthusiastic Room Leaders for Kiddi Caru Day Nursery in Milton Keynes. In this role, you will oversee playroom staff, promote high standards of care and early education, and foster strong relationships with children and parents.

The position offers a salary between £27,664-£30,160 along with numerous benefits including flexible working, generous leave, and career progression opportunities. Join a dedicated team in a nurturing environment focused on child development.

How to prepare for a job interview at Grandir UK

Know Your Stuff

Before the interview, make sure you understand the key responsibilities of a Room Leader. Familiarise yourself with early years education principles and how to create a nurturing environment. This will help you answer questions confidently and show your passion for child development.

Showcase Your Experience

Prepare specific examples from your past roles that demonstrate your ability to lead a team and foster relationships with children and parents. Use the STAR method (Situation, Task, Action, Result) to structure your answers, making it easier for the interviewer to see your impact.

Ask Thoughtful Questions

Interviews are a two-way street! Prepare some insightful questions about the nursery's approach to early years education or how they support staff development. This shows your genuine interest in the role and helps you assess if it's the right fit for you.

Be Yourself

While professionalism is key, don’t forget to let your personality shine through. The nursery is looking for someone who is caring and enthusiastic, so be authentic in your responses. Share your passion for working with children and how you can contribute to their development.
